Due to our ongoing growth as a firm and ambitious 5-year strategy, we have an opportunity for a talented internal communications expert to join us. This is a new stand-alone role responsible for defining and building our approach to internal communications.

You will partner with senior leadership to shape an internal communications strategy that reflects the variety of internal stakeholders to ensure consistency, alignment and effectiveness of communications. You will develop and maintain the channels and messaging we use to build colleague understanding and connection to our business priorities.


We have many of the key ingredients you need to be successful in this role, we need you to bring your energy, expertise, and influencing skills to help us bring it together.


This is a new stand-alone role, with a remit to help transform and lead this area. That means the future of the role will be heavily determined by you and the direction you choose to take.

What we need from you



Formal qualification in Internal Communications or evidence of continuing professional development.
Demonstrable experience in creating and executing successful internal communications strategies. Successful track record of working with and influencing Boards, Directors and senior leadership Lived experience of internal communications best practice and sharing that knowledge within an organisation.
Exceptional writing and editing skills. Confident creator of engaging content for diverse audiences. Able to communicate confidently with stakeholders at all levels of the business. Able operate with purpose and independence, turning ideas into action and drive meaningful change Strong presentation skills.
Analytical - you look deep into the data and identify what it is (or isn't) telling us. Collaborative - you enjoy working with others and ensuring your strategy aligns with wider team and business priorities. Curious - you are dedicated to continuous learning and improvement. Dynamic - you can both visualise your strategy and be a driving force to bring it to fruition. Versatile - you can adjust your approach to the needs of the firm or the audience.

We also expect all candidates to demonstrate our core values of Excellence, Integrity, Respect, Responsibility and Teamwork.
